Output 4348f8c306e21b8d39de36808305bdaa3e5b229e27c0d4908e59d4082087100e:1

value
2500645
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2989fd38c4493b6758bae7c4c72495b2dc69ae6d OP_EQUAL
address
35Uew4bg5k5zWnLSdrxwZBkCp4tpdbuSM3
transaction
4348f8c306e21b8d39de36808305bdaa3e5b229e27c0d4908e59d4082087100e
spent
true